Transaction 08da89f9769e08764674898b73ac36fd4d323472a1db5695feccf540dc92d419

24 Input
2 Outputs
  • 08da89f9769e08764674898b73ac36fd4d323472a1db5695feccf540dc92d419:0
  • value  646663
    address  3477WEyRE6ZrXJXcbcr25HGb8KNQ6LAXXM
  • 08da89f9769e08764674898b73ac36fd4d323472a1db5695feccf540dc92d419:1
  • value  71168252
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s